How Long Does a Hair Transplant Last?

A hair transplant surgery is one that helps in moving the hair follicles from one site of the donor's body to the scalp of the donor, so as to help in better hair growth. This is typically used to fix balding and hair loss issues including male pattern balding. This surgical hair transplant process does not act on the epidermis or dermal layer of the scalp. The longevity of a hair transplant procedure generally depends on the type of procedure that has been carried out.

So let us know more about the procedure and how long it may last:

  1. Pre operative Assessment: The surgeon will do a detailed analysis of the scalp of the patient so as to understand the cause of hair loss. This will also help the doctor in suggesting what kind of procedure will be required and whether or not the patient will need single or multiple sessions.
  2. Harvesting Methods: With mild sedation, this simple outpatient method ensures that the scalp is properly cleaned before the extraction and implantation of hair follicles takes place. The angle of the hair growth is studied so that the transplant may happen at the same angle so as to ensure that the new hair also grows similarly to make it look as natural as possible.
  3. Strip Harvesting: With this method, the hair follicles from the donor site are removed and a strip of skin is harvested from the posterior scalp where there is good hair growth. In this method, the doctor or surgeon will usually make use of binocular Stereo microscopes to remove the excess fatty and fibrous tissue. All the while, the doctor will ensure that no damage is accorded to the follicular cells during the grafting process. This is also known as 'Trichophytic Closure'.
  4. Follicular Unit Extraction: When one or four hairs are extracted using local anaesthesia, the process of harvesting is known as follicular unit extraction. This can take any number of hours depending on the number of grafts which may also go up to 200! These grafts are usually called micrografts and are said to last the rest of the patient's lifetime. The hair that has been harvested in this process will be nourished by the normal blood flow to the scalp, much like the rest of the patient's hair. After the surgery, it takes a while for the hair growth to show.
  5. Genetic Hair Loss: While the hair transplant method may be permanent, one must remember that the genetic hair loss of the patient is a permanent process as well. The hair transplant may ensure that the hair grows back, but it cannot prevent one's hair loss due to genetic factors.
